Job Title: Area Sales Lead
Organisation: Yalelo
Duty Station: Kampala, Uganda
About Organisation:
Yalelo (U) Limited is a tilapia fish farm that was established in Uganda in 2019. The farm is located in Butembe, Buikwe district on the shores of … Read More
